JOBSITE HONOURED AT 2008 PR AWARDS

Band & Brown Communications added another award to its trophy cabinet at this year’s PR Week Awards.
BeMyInterviewer, Band & Brown’s ground-breaking project for Jobsite.co.uk, was highly commended in the Digital Innovation category.
Conceived by Band & Brown and developed with Brando Digital, BeMyInterviewer is the first of its kind. Aimed at jobhunters, the interactive, video-based site allows users to practise for job interviews with real business leaders, including Duncan Bannatyne, Ruth Badger and representatives of some of the UK's biggest brands, such as O2, BSkyB and Ann Summers.
Initially created as a public relations tool, BeMyInterviewer has become the lead creative for Jobsite, adapted for multi-channel communications including consumer advertising, CRM and corporate communications.
Launched in February 2008, the site has attracted more than 150,000 unique users, with over 1.4 million video clips streamed resulting over 22,000 visits to client vacancies.
Supported by a high-profile media relations campaign, it has been featured on BBC Breakfast and BBC Working Lunch, Sky News, Career Mail, Guardian Office Hours and The Independent’s Graduate supplement, generating £50,000 of coverage and helping the client achieve the number one share of voice online among its competitors.
More importantly, it has become a revenue-driving device, with current, lapsed or prospective clients signing new contracts with Jobsite because of BeMyInterviewer.
BeMyInterviewer was born after insight from Jobsite revealed that interviews are the area of most concern in the jobhunting process. B&B realised that an initiative in this area would attract the widest pool of candidates to Jobsite – and address a genuine jobseeker need.
The campaign was beaten into second place by the Bring Back Wispa campaign, which went on to win the overall campaign of the year gong. Reports of certain brands of chocolate bars now being prohibited from Band & Brown’s Camden offices can be neither confirmed nor denied.
